Overview

Doodle Duo presents a warm, family-centered visual identity built around the approachable personality of a home-based dog breeder. The design system balances playful energy with trustworthy clarity through its distinctive color pairing of soft coral against muted teal, grounded by generous cream backgrounds that evoke warmth and domestic comfort. The visual language relies heavily on circular and pill-shaped elements—rounded photo frames, capsule labels, and a circular logo seal—that reinforce the friendly, approachable nature of the brand. Photography dominates the experience, with candid dog portraits and family photos presented in overlapping, slightly scattered compositions that feel spontaneous and authentic rather than rigidly structured. The typography combines a bold, geometric sans-serif for navigation and labels with a softer, more decorative display face for the hero title, creating clear hierarchy while maintaining personality. This is a design system built for emotional connection first, using color, shape, and imagery to communicate care, warmth, and the joy of raising puppies in a family environment.

Colors

The palette draws from natural, earthy tones with two strong accent colors that create memorable contrast. The warm cream canvas serves as the dominant background, allowing photography to remain the focal point while providing visual rest. Coral functions as the primary accent for interactive and highlighted elements, while teal provides secondary structure and section differentiation.

The system operates in a light mode exclusively across the visible surfaces. The coral accent carries the emotional weight of the brand—friendly, energetic, and warm—while the teal provides cooling contrast for longer reading sections and profile cards. The cream canvas avoids stark white, keeping the experience approachable and slightly vintage. Black appears only for maximum contrast situations: the circular logo seal and primary body text. No dark mode is defined in the visible system. Photographic content introduces additional warm browns, soft greys, and natural greens that harmonize with the controlled palette without competing for attention.

Typography

The type system combines four distinct families, each serving a specific communicative role. The display and label faces carry the brand personality, while the body face ensures readability for longer content.

Genty Sans, designed by Flavor Type Foundry, provides the friendly, slightly retro display character for the hero title. Canva Sans, from Colophon Foundry, delivers bold, geometric clarity for navigation and section headers with its distinctive wide tracking. Open Sans, from Ascender Corporation, handles all body reading with neutral, open forms. Poppins, designed by Jonny Pinhorn and offered by Indian Type Foundry, contributes semibold weight for compact labels and the circular seal. Verify licensing for these families before production use.

The scale builds from a 4px relative unit. Display sizes use whole-number multiples: 16px (1rem) for labels, 24px (1.5rem) for navigation, 32px (2rem) for section headers, and 64px (4rem) for the hero display. Body text at 20px (1.25rem) provides comfortable reading density. Tracking varies significantly by role—tight for display, expansive and uppercase for navigation and labels.

Layout

The layout system favors centered, stacked compositions with generous breathing room between sections. Horizontal bands of contrasting color—teal against cream—create clear section boundaries without heavy structural elements. Content typically centers within a comfortable reading width, with asymmetric photo arrangements providing visual interest.

The hero section establishes the pattern: full-width photographic background with a floating badge overlay positioned in the lower left quadrant. The badge uses rounded corners and generous internal padding, creating a focal point that partially overlaps the photography beneath. This layered approach continues through content sections, where images and text blocks interleave with intentional overlap.

Profile and announcement sections use a split composition: descriptive content on the left, dominant circular or scattered photography on the right. The circular photo frame in the Dames and Sires card demonstrates the system's embrace of organic geometry—the frame breaks the rectangular grid, extending slightly beyond its bounding area with a thick coral border that creates depth through shadow-like layering.

Spacing follows a 4px base unit. Section padding uses large multiples—24 units (6rem)—to create dramatic vertical rhythm. Component internal padding uses 8 units (2rem) for cards and panels, while tight spacing of 4 units (1rem) handles label padding and small gaps. The scattered puppy photos in the litter announcement demonstrate loose, organic spacing rather than rigid grid alignment, with images rotated slightly and overlapping to suggest casual arrangement.

Visual language

The visual identity centers on approachable warmth expressed through three core elements: organic geometry, candid photography, and warm color contrast. Every shape avoids sharp corners when possible—pills replace rectangles, circles replace squares, and even rectangular photos carry subtle rounded corners. The circular logo seal encapsulates this philosophy, its scalloped edge suggesting a hand-stamped quality that reinforces the family-business authenticity.

Photography treatment prioritizes natural lighting and outdoor settings. Dogs appear in grass, held by family members, or posed casually rather than in studio environments. The color grading leans warm, with golden-hour lighting that connects to the cream and coral palette. Photo presentation varies by context: strict circles for profile portraits, scattered rectangles with slight rotation for litter announcements, and full-bleed hero backgrounds for emotional impact.

The coral-to-teal pairing creates distinctive brand recognition. Coral draws the eye to actions and names; teal recedes to provide structure. This warm-cool tension prevents the palette from becoming overly sentimental or clinical. The black logo seal anchors the system with graphic weight, its stark contrast making it memorable at small sizes.

Texture appears minimal but intentional—the cream background suggests uncoated paper or natural fiber, while the solid color fields avoid gradients or patterns that would compete with photography. The overall impression is of a carefully crafted scrapbook or family album, updated for digital presentation.

Responsive behavior

The visible system shows desktop-oriented compositions with centered content and generous margins. For narrower viewports, the split compositions should stack vertically—text content preceding photography, circular frames scaling down proportionally. The hero badge should remain positioned over imagery but shift to centered placement with reduced padding.

Pill labels should maintain their horizontal capsule shape but may reduce horizontal padding and font size to prevent overflow. The scattered photo arrangement should collapse to a two-column or single-column grid with reduced rotation angles for stability on touch devices.

Typography should scale down by approximately 25% on smaller screens, with the hero display reducing to 3rem and section display to 1.5rem to maintain proportional hierarchy. Line heights can increase slightly for body text to improve readability in narrower columns.

The circular photo frame's border thickness should scale with the frame diameter to maintain visual weight—approximately 8-10% of the diameter. The logo seal should remain visible but reduce to a compact signature size, maintaining legibility of the curved text.
